Knox, Indiana Demographic Information

Knox has an active business community that includes small businesses, mid-sized businesses and large businesses.

To give you a better feel for Knox demographics for small businesses, we have tabulated the small business sizes, based on number of employees, for business in Knox.

Business Size# of
Businesses
1-4 Employees 990
5-9 Employees 324
10-19 Employees 270
20-49 Employees 99
50-99 Employees 18
100-249 Employees 27
250-499 Employees 9
500-999 Employees 0
1000+ Employees 0
All Knox Businesses 1737

Choosing a Business Name

Making the right decision when choosing a company name is very important. There are many decisions you'll make now that you can change later, but changing a company name years down the road is not very easy. So, choose a good company name at the outset.

We strongly advocate that you make sure the ".com" domain name is available for your company name. Every business needs a strong Web presence these days, and having a non ".com" domain means somebody else may outrank you in the search results for your own company name.

Company Formation in Knox, Indiana

A critical step is ensuring that you choose the right legal structure for your new entity. Doing so will shield you from personal liability for business debts and obligations.

The entity you form can be a traditional C-corporation, a Limited Liability Company (LLC), or an S-corporation.

Incorporation is a very common way to legally create a business entity. A key decision is whether to form and S-Corp or a C-Corp, and you also must decide in which state you will incorporate. Just because you are starting a business in Indiana, you don't necessarily have to incorporate in Indiana. In fact, you can incorporate in the state of your choosing. However, if you do incorporate in another state, you'll have to register as a foreign corporation in your home state.
